The Problem with Traditional Property Analysis
Evaluating a real estate investment typically involves switching between websites, spreadsheets and financial calculators. A typical workflow often includes:
- Property listing websites
- Sales platforms
- Rental estimate tools
- Mortgage calculators
- Excel financial models
- Neighborhood research websites
- PDF market reports
While each tool provides useful information none of them work together automatically. As a result investors experience major challenges.
- Fragmented Research: Important information is scattered across platforms. Investors spend hours combining data.
- Time-Consuming Analysis: Conducting due diligence on a single property commonly takes between 4–8 hours. For investors analyzing dozens of properties every week this quickly becomes a productivity bottleneck.
- Limited Risk Assessment: Most manual analysis focuses on basic metrics such as Cap Rate, Cash Flow and Purchase Price. Important indicators like neighborhood growth, inventory trends, future appreciation and investment strategy fit are often overlooked.
- Human Error: Manual spreadsheets increase the likelihood of formula mistakes, incorrect assumptions, missing sales, outdated market data and calculation errors.

The Five Specialized Agents
Each agent has a responsibility and contributes a weighted percentage toward the overall investment score.
1. Comparable Sales Agent (25%)
Estimates the propertys market value using nearby comparable sales.
- Example: Estimated FMV: $422,500.
- Result: Property is 2.1% undervalued indicating buying opportunity.
2. Rental Income Agent (20%)
Evaluates the propertys income-generating potential.
- Example: Estimated rent: $2,150/month.
- Projected results:
- Monthly Cash Flow: $485
- Cap Rate: 7.2%
- DSCR: 1.25
- GRM: 1.24

How the Decision Engine Works
The Decision Engine combines every analysis into an investment score. Each category contributes according to its assigned weight:
| Category | Weight |
|---|---|
| Comparable Sales | 25% |
| Rental Income | 20% |
| Neighborhood | 20% |
| Investment Strategy | 20% |
| Market Conditions | 15% |
AI Investment Rating System
The final score is converted into an investment rating.
| Score | Rating | Recommendation |
|---|---|---|
| 85–100 | A+ | Strong Buy |
| 70–84 | A | Moderate Buy / Stable Asset |
| 55–69 | B | Hold / Proceed with Caution |
| Below 55 | C–F | High Risk / Walk Away |
